Russian and Syrian aviation conducted exercises with missile launches in Syria
Russian and Syrian planes conducted joint patrols along the Syrian border, the Russian Defense Ministry said. "The patrol route ran along the Golan Heights, then along the southern border, up along the Euphrates and over the northern regions of the Syrian Arab Republic. During the patrol, training missile launches were carried out on air targets and ground targets were hit at one of the landfills located in the central part of the country," the ministry said.

The Su-30SM was named one of the most dangerous fighters in Europe
The Su-30SM fighter entered the top 6 most dangerous in Europe.
The publication Military Watch made an overview of the most formidable European fighters.As the author explains in the introductory part, some of the most powerful fighters in the world have been concentrated in Europe for a long time, since the border between NATO and the Warsaw Pact countries lay here. During the Cold War, the most combat-ready aircraft were the American F-15 and F-14 and the Soviet Su-27 and Su-24M.

The THAAD complex intercepted a ballistic missile
The THAAD anti-missile system intercepted a ballistic missile during a Houthi attack in Abu Dhabi. According to Defense News, this is the first known use of the American complex in a combat operation.
The Armed Forces of the Russian Federation in 2021 received more than 5 thousand new weapons
In 2021, the Armed Forces received more than 5,000 new and upgraded weapons, military and special equipment. Among them are the S-400, S-350 air defense systems, Bastion missile systems, more than 100 aircraft and helicopters. This was announced on Thursday at the Single Day of Acceptance of Military products by Russian Defense Minister Sergei Shoigu.
